Abstract

Dyslipidemia is a disorder of lipid metabolism that causes narrowing of blood vessels. Risk factors for coronary heart disease are characterized by an increase in cholesterol. Thus, prevention needs to be done by changing a balanced diet that is eating one fruit and vegetable, one with beet root that has a high antioxidant content. The purpose of this study was to examine the activity of beet root extract on rat cholesterol levels. This research method is experimental with post test design only randomized control group design. Treatment at a dose of 100 mg / kg, 200 mg / kg combined with 0.18 mg / kg simvastatin. The sample in this study was Wistar strain male rats aged 2-3 months with a weight of 100-200 grams, the technique of random sampling using the formula Federer as many as 5 animals / group and divided into 7 treatment groups. Beet root extract and atherogenic feed were given for 35 days. Cholesterol levels were examined by the CHOD-PAP (Cholesterol Oxidase-Peroxidase Aminoantipyrine Phenol) method using a clinicon 4010 photometer. Data were analyzed using the Kruskall Wallis and Mann Whitney tests. The effect of beet root extract activity on reducing cholesterol levels at a single dose of 100 mg/kg BW of 17.40% (p-value = 0.673), single dose 200 mg / kg BW of 21.59% (p-value = 0.009), combination dose of 100 mg / kgbb of 7.10% (p value = 0.009), a combined dose of 200 mg / kgbb of 18.65% (p value = 0.347). Beet root extract is effective in reducing rat cholesterol at a dose of 200 mg/kg BW.ÂÂ
